    Ha ha, so this might not be the most brilliant thing you guys ever read, but here goes. I test my water a lot and am getting sick of those test tube caps leaking, and pulling them on off on again for mutliple liquid tests (nitrate, etc).. so took a generic "yellow" rubber glove , for cleaning.. and clipped the thumb off.. now when i need to "shake and bake" my test tubes, i just slip on my thumb glove and rock and roll.. really helpful for those tests where you have to add a drop at a time and shake.. just thought id share my little discovery ;D
